The 2001 Ford Mustang Bullitt Specifications


Source: Ford Media

T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S

2001 Mustang Technical Specifications

POWERTRAIN
Engine
Engine Layout   Front Engine, rear-wheel drive
Engine Type   4.6L SOHC V-8
Displacement (l, cu. in.)   4.6L, 281
Horsepower @ rpm   265 @ 5000
Torque lb. Ft. @ rpm   305 @ 4000
Compression Ratio   9.4:1
Bore and Stroke   3.6 x 3.6
Fuel System   Sequential multi-port electronic fuel injection
Fuel Requirement   87 octane (minimum)
Fuel Economy (city/hwy mpg)   17/25 (5-speed manual)
Exhaust System   Retuned, stainless steel with catalytic converters
Transmission
Type   5-speed manual (std.)
Final Drive Ratio 3.27:1   3.27:1
Gear Ratios   1st - 3.37; 2nd - 1.99; 3rd - 1.33; 4th - 1.00;
    5th - 0.67; Rev. - 3.22
Chassis Construction
Type   Unitized body



Engine and transmission modifications
  • The new cast aluminum intake manifold has an increased runner diameter to maintain low-end torque and provide a broader power curve for increased top-end performance.
  • A twin 57mm-bore throttle body replaces the GT 65 mm throttle body, allowing for quicker throttle response and increased peak flow.
  • To reduce parasitic losses, the alternator pulley was increased to 66 mm and the water pump pulley was increased to 140 mm.
  • The exhaust system has been retuned to increase flow approximately 20% and give the Bullitt a new distinct sound.

  • All Mustang Bullitts will have the new TR3650 transmission and clutch assembly that provides improved shift quality. A new 11-inch flywheel and clutch assembly have been added to increase torque capacity and reduce clutch pedal efforts.

STEERING AND SUSPENSION
Front Suspension
Type   Independent, modified MacPherson strut with separate spring on lower arm and stabilizer bar
Springs   600 lb/in. linear (lowers car 3/4")
Helical coil, rubber-insulated
Struts   35 mm piston, custom valved struts
Shock Absorbers   Integral with strut, gas-pressurized, hydraulic
Stabilizer   Bar/Tube
Stabilizer Bar   28mm tubular
Stabilizer Bar Diameter   1.10 Tubular

Rear Suspension
Type   Four-bar link with coil springs on lower arm (upper, loading; lower, arm) unique horizontal axle damper and stabilizer bar
Springs   250 lb/in. linear (lowers car 3/4")
Helical coil, rubber-insulated; progressive-rate
Shock Absorbers   Unique axle damper, gas-pressurized, hydraulic vertical shock absorbers and foam sleeve with horizontal axle dampers
Shocks   30 mm piston, custom valved shocks
Stabilizer Bar   21mm tubular

Stabilizer Bar Diameter   827 Tubular

Steering
Type   Power-assisted rack-and-pinion
Overall Ratio1   5.0:1 on center
Turning Diameter,
Curb-to-Curb (ft.)
  38.1

BRAKES
Brakes  
Front Calipers Dual piston aluminum, custom painted
Rotors 330 mm vented
Rear Calipers Single piston
Rotors 296 mm vented
ABS/T.C. Yes
Misc. Subframe connectors

Pedals
  • New stainless steel pedal covers are positioned to provide better heel-to-toe relationship.

DIMENSIONS
Dimensions
Wheelbase (in.)   101.3
Overall Length (in.)   183.2
Overall Height (in.)   52.35
Overall Width (in.)   73.1
Tread Width (Front/Rear)   60.2/60.6
Curb Weight (lbs.)   3,273
Front/Rear Seating
Seating Capacity   4
Head Room (in.)   38.1/35.5
Shoulder Room (in.)   53.6/52.1
Hip Room (in.)   52.8/47.4
Leg Room (maximum)   42.6/29.9
Aerodynamics
Coefficient of Drag (Cd)   0.36

CAPACITIES
Passenger/Luggage/Fuel Capacity
Luggage Capacity (cu. ft.)   10.9
Passenger Volume (cu. ft.)   83.0
Total Interior Volume (cu. ft.)   93.9
Liftover Height (inches)   28.3
Fuel Tank Capacity (gal.)   15.7

All dimensions and capacities are in inches unless otherwise noted.
